| CVE-2015-5119 | Use-After-Free RCE in Adobe Flash Player (ActionScript 3 ByteArray) CVE-2015-5119 is a use-after-free memory-corruption vulnerability (CWE-119) in the ActionScript 3 ByteArray class of Adobe Flash Player. It is triggered when Flash processes crafted ActionScript/SWF content — typically a malicious .swf loaded from a web page, advertisement, email attachment, or document — causing Flash to access already-freed memory in an attacker-controllable way. A successful attack gives the adversary remote code execution in the context of the user running Flash. Anyone with Adobe Flash Player installed was exposed; at disclosure Flash was on the vast majority of internet-connected desktops, and today risk is concentrated in legacy browsers, office/document tooling, industrial or enterprise applications, and other systems where Flash was never removed. Exploitation status: this flaw has long-standing in-the-wild use (related headlines tie the leaked Hacking Team Flash exploit to APT campaigns against Japanese, East Asian, and US Government targets and to top 2016 exploit kits), it is listed in CISA's Known Exploited Vulnerabilities catalog (added 2022-03-03; ransomware use unknown), and EPSS assigns a 99.3% probability of exploitation within 30 days. Do: Because Flash Player is end-of-life, CISA's required action is to disconnect it rather than patch: audit browsers, document/office tooling, and legacy or industrial applications for Flash dependencies and fully uninstall or disable Flash and any embedded SWF players. If a system must keep Flash temporarily, verify it runs a patched build from 2015 or later (Adobe's July 2015 emergency update, APSB15-16, addressed this flaw) and block untrusted SWF content via browser settings, email gateway, and web filtering. Prioritize cleanup on internet-facing endpoints and users who browse the web or open untrusted email attachments, the typical delivery route for this exploit. | — | 99% | KEV |

A recent FBI memo warns phishing attacks targeted government agencies trying to exploit the CVE-2015-5119 vulnerability linked to Hacking Team data breach.
According to an FBI warning, hackers have targeted US Government agencies using a recently patched Adobe Flash vulnerability (CVE-2015-5119). The Adobe Flash vulnerability was one of the flaws discovered by analyzing the 400Gb archive stolen from the Hacking Team and leaked online by the hackers.
The news is not surprising, as anticipated by many experts, several criminal gangs included the code for the exploitation of CVE-2015-5119 vulnerability in their exploit kits.
Despite Adobe promptly patched the vulnerability, according to security solutions provider Volexity, the Adobe Flash Player exploit has been leveraged by advanced persistent threat (APT) groups, including the Chinese Wekby APT (aka APT 18, Dynamite Panda and TG-0416).
Experts at Volexity confirmed that the Flash Player exploit has been leveraged in a number of cyber attacks run by APTs and also by common criminal groups.
“The exploit has since been added into the Angler Exploit Kit and integrated into Metasploit. However, not to be out done, APT attackers have also started leveraging the exploit in targeted spear phishing attacks as well.” reports the blog post published by the company.
The Wekby were sent out the malicious messages by using a spoofed Adobe email address and they included a link apparently pointing to the official Adobe download domain that was referring a domain set up to serve the SWF file crafted to exploit the CVE-2015-5119.
The Labels found by the experts in the SWF file suggest that the code for the Adobe exploits is the same leaked in the Hacking Team hack.
Now the FBI warned of a new wave of attacks started on July 8, the law enforcement Agency issued a memo (alert A-000062-PH).
“The FBI has received information regarding a likely ongoing phishing campaign that started 08 July 2015 and was observed targeting US government agencies. This campaign is similar to a June campaign launched by similar malicious actors. In both campaigns, the e-mails contain a link that exploits Adobe Flash vulnerability CVE-2015-5119.” reported CSO.
The experts noticed that another campaign was launched in June, when hackers targeted government agencies and private companies in a number of industries, including IT, aerospace, and transport.
The malicious phishing emails used as subject the text “AEP Energy Program Update: 2015 Program Year Kick Off” and “Review Link”.
Other Subjects used in the previous campaign are:
- SUBJECT: AEP Energy Program Update: 2015 Program Year Kick Off
- SUBJECT: Review Link
- SUBJECT: PLS Account A42660861
- FROM: Adam L Hannah <[email protected]>
- FROM: Carrie Spencer <[email protected]>
- LINK: hxxp://ml.r-u.org.ua/message/
Moreover, the FBI memo reported malware activity linked to the following IP addresses:
- bwxt.com
- dublincore.org
- 125.227.139.53
- 107.20.255.57
